Output 79ec4f7481829007952ba20d74a994cc77dfff4192bb1a4f144779a97139655f:1

value
12728752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d60a1b33c6c6c9328827b185efa265099346d69 OP_EQUAL
address
3G39mkBKfkVskn3Gb7VjtoTB3ouXakGCW8
transaction
79ec4f7481829007952ba20d74a994cc77dfff4192bb1a4f144779a97139655f
confirmations
303826
spent
true